How do I become a homestay provider?
Homestay Host Certification
- Host Application. Complete the application form and submit it. A welcome email will be sent to you.
- Site Visit at Your Home. Our team will contact you to schedule an interview.
- Background Check. A background check is necessary to ensure the safety and security of international students.
How do I host an overseas student?
Tips for Being a Good Foreign Exchange Student Host
- Draw up a list of house rules.
- Offer leaflets/information on the local area.
- Make your student feel part of the family.
- Report any issues to your school/exchange provider as soon as they occur.
- Have contact with the student’s parents before arrival.
How do homestays work?
A homestay is similar in concept to that of a bed and breakfast. Guests are either accommodated in the family home, or in separate quarters nearby. Nowadays, most homestays provide their guests with just as much comfort as a reputable hotel.

How do I report income for hosting foreign exchange students?
The IRS and state and local authorities will tax you net income, which means you take your gross stipend, deduct the expenses directly associated with hosting and then declare the balance as taxable income. Most hosts will declare these expenses/adjustments on Schedule C of your 1040.
